PRIVATE VIEW

A dashboard built around live shows, not just follower counts.

Most analytics pages are designed for social networks, not live shows. Scraplet cares about the sessions where you were actually on air — how they performed, how raids landed, and which segments actually moved the needle.

Think in streams, runs and seasons instead of just “all-time stats”.

STREAM-LEVEL METRICS

See each broadcast as a unit.

CCV over time, raid impact, viewer retention and follow growth per stream — with enough context to see what actually worked that night.

WEEK-ON-WEEK

Trends framed like a schedule.

Weekly and monthly trend lines built around when you actually go live — not just calendar months. Useful if you treat your channel like a real season.

CROSS-PLATFORM

Kick-first, but not Kick-only.

Start with Kick, then layer in Twitch and YouTube as you expand. The idea is one stats story for all the places you go live.

SHOW-AWARE

Segment-level notes and flags.

Mark key segments, experiments and sponsor reads so you can match performance to what you actually did on stream.

PUBLIC PROFILE LINK

A sponsor-ready profile you don't have to rebuild every time.

Instead of rebuilding your numbers in a deck every month, you get a stable profile URL with live stats, basic audience context and highlights from your recent streams.

You control what shows up there. Keep the raw dashboard for yourself; share the cleaned-up version with brands and collaborators.

VANITY URL FORMAT

Choose something simple like:

scraplet.store/u/yourname

or, for more channel-style naming:

scraplet.store/p/yourchannel

WHAT A PUBLIC PROFILE CAN SHOW

  • • Basic channel info and where you stream
  • • High-level CCV / follower ranges, not every spike
  • • Recent streams and standout moments
  • • Simple audience / schedule context
  • • Optional links out to VODs, socials or a media kit

Fine-grained control over what's public will ship over time. Early on, we'll keep it simple and non-embarrassing by default.
